资源描述
单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,2012/7/29 Sunday,#,超链接的类型,.,基本语法,显示的文本或图片,href,:要链接到的目标地址,target,:要显示超链接内容的窗口名,默认为当前窗口,实例展示,内部链接(同一站点内部网页间链接),.,外部链接(不同站点之间),.,E-mail,链接,.,下载链接,.,锚点链接(指向同一网页的某个位置),.,.,空链接(用于向页面的对象、文本附加行为),脚本链接,网页间切换效果,Page-Enter,和,Page-Exit,基本语法,duration:,切换效果持续时间,单位秒。,transition:,切换方式,有,24,种,取值,0 23,。,切换,效果,切换效果,参数值,切换效果,参数值,矩形从大到小,0,随机溶解,12,矩形从小到大,1,从上下向中间展开,13,圆形从大到小,2,从中间向上下展开,14,圆形从小到大,3,从两边向中间展开,15,向上推开,4,从中间向两边展开,16,向下推开,5,从右上向左下展开,17,向右推开,6,从右下向左上展开,18,向左推开,7,从左上向右下展开,19,垂直型百叶窗,8,从左下向右上展开,20,水平型百叶窗,9,随机水平细纹,21,水平棋盘,10,随机垂直细纹,22,垂直棋盘,11,随机选取一种特效,23,CSS,样式表,Cascading Style Sheet,层叠样式表或级联样式表,基本语法,HTML,标签,属性,1:,属性值,;,属性,2:,属性值,;,如:,H1font-family:”,黑体,”,;,color:blue,多个标签具有相同属性,则可将其合并,如:,B,I,H1font-family:”,黑体,”,;,color:blue,采用注释标记可防止低版本浏览器不认识,CSS,,将其代码忽略,如,创建,CLASS,如:,H1.c1color:red;text-decoration:underline,H1.c2color:blue;text-decoration:none,.c3font-size:10pt;color:#CCCCFF ,.,红色带下划线,H1,标题,蓝色无下划线,H1,标题,使用,ID,语法:,#id,名,属性,1:,属性值,;,属性,2:,属性值,;,引用方法:,语法,1,:标签,.,类名,属性,:,属性值,;,语法,2,:,.,类名,属性,:,属性值,;,引用方法:,CSS,的放置,内联样式表,1,放在,标签内,2,直接插入,如,外部样式表,建立独立的文本文件(,标签之间的内容),扩展名“,.css,”,然后对其引用(可引用多个外部样式表)即可。,1,标记链接,2import,导入,import “exa.css”;,import “style/other.css”;,样式冲突,将两个或更多个,CSS,规则应用于同一文本的情况称为样式冲突。,针对样式冲突,浏览器按照以下方式应用,CSS,规则:,1.,综合显示多种规则所有属性,除非特定属性冲突。,2.,发生冲突时,采取就近原则(如内联样式优先外部样式、显示离文本最近的属性等)。,3.,若有直接冲突(如,,其中,blue,类定义字体为蓝色,与,color,属性冲突),自定义,CSS,规则(使用,CLASS,属性应用的规则)中属性覆盖,HTML,标签样式中属性。,CSS,滤镜,语法格式:,filter:filtername(parameters),filter:CSS,滤镜属性标识符。,filtername:,滤镜名称。,parameters:,各滤镜属性的参数。,CSS,滤镜种类及功能,滤镜名称,功能,滤镜名称,功能,Alpha,透明度,Gray,灰度,BlendTrans,淡入淡出转换效果,Invert,底片效果,Blur,模糊效果,Light,灯光投影,Chroma,指定颜色透明,Mask,透明膜,DropShadow,投射阴影,RevealTrans,切换效果,FlipH,水平翻转,Shadow,阴影效果,FlipV,垂直翻转,Wave,利用正弦波打乱图片,Glow,外边界发光效果,Xray,X,射线照片效果,Alpha-,透明度,Alpha(Opacity=?,FinishOpacity=?,Style=?,StartX=?,StartY=?,FinishX=?,FinishY=?),Opacity:,透明度等级(,0100,),,0,完全透明,,100,完全不透明。,FinishOpacity,:设置结束时的透明度,从而达到一种渐变效果。,Style,:透明区域形状特征,,0,代表统一形状,,1,代表线性,,2,代表放射状,,3,代表长方形。,StartX,、,StartY,:渐变透明效果的开始坐标。,FinishX,、,FinishY,:渐变透明效果的结束坐标。,Chroma-,指定颜色透明,filter:Chroma(color=color),FlipH,和,FlipV-,翻转,Filter,:,FlipH,Filter,:,FlipV,可综合使用:,Filter,:,FlipH FlipV,Glow-,边缘发光效果,Filter,:,Glow(Color=?,Strength=?),Color:,指定发光的颜色。,Strength:,指定发光的强度,,1255,,值越大发光效果越明显。,Gray-,灰度,Filter,:,Gray,Invert-,底片效果,Filter,:,Invert,Mask-,透明膜,Filter,:,Mask(Color=?),Color,:指定用什么颜色作为掩膜。,Blur-,模糊效果,filter,:,Blur(Add=?,Direction=?,Strength=?),Add:,是否被改变成模糊效果,有,true,和,false,两个参数。,Direction:,设置模糊的方向,模糊效果按顺时针方向进行,,0,度代表垂直方向,每,45,度一个单位,默认是向左,270,度。,Strength:,设置有多少像素的宽度将受到模糊影响,默认,5pt,,只能使用整数值。,DropShadow-,投射阴影,Filter:DropShadow(Color=?,OffX=?,OffY=?,Positive=?),Color:,投射阴影的颜色。,OffX,、,OffY:X,、,Y,方向的阴影偏移量,值为整数,正整数代表,X,轴的右方向和,Y,轴的向下方向,负整数则相反。,Positive:,有,true,和,false,两个参数,,true,为任何的非透明像素建立可见的投影,,false,为透明的像素部分建立可见的投影。,Shadow-,投影,Filter,:,Shadow(Color=?,Direction=?),Color:,投影颜色。,Direction:,指定投影方向,与,Blur,滤镜的,direction,参数相同。,与,DropShadow,的区别:,Shadow,的投影是连续的,而,DropShadow,是用偏移来定义投影的。,Wave-,以垂直波纹样式打乱,Filter:Wave(Add=?,Freq=?,LightStrength=?,Phase=?,Strength=?),Add:,参数,true,表示打乱,,false,表示不打乱。,Freq:,在对象上共产生多少个完整波纹(生产波纹的频率)。,LightStrength:,对生成的波纹增强光影效果,,0-100,。,Phase:,设置正弦波开始的偏移量,,0-100,。,Strength:,振幅大小。,Xray-X,射线,Filter,:,Xray,Light-,灯光投影,Filter,:,Light,Light,滤镜有如下几种方法:,AddAmbient,:加入包围的光源。,AddCone,:加入锥形光源。,AddPoint,:加入点光源。,Changcolor,:改变光的颜色。,Changstrength,:改变光源强度。,Clear,:清除所有光源。,MoveLight,:移动光源。,RevealTrans-,网页切换效果,Filter,:,RevealTrans(Transition=?,Duration=?),BlendTrans-,淡入淡出,Filter,:,BlendTrans(Duration=?),Duration:,特效持续时间。,J,avaScript,JavaScript,的嵌入,放在,标记之间,该标记可放在网页中的任何位置(,Body,和,Head,之中)。,将,JavaScript,程序以扩展名,”.js”,单独存放,然后调用,如,:,。,语言基础,1.,变量定义,var temp;,2.,运算符,算术:,+,、,-,、*、,/,、,%,、,+,、,-,等。,比较:,、,=,、,=,、,!=,等。,逻辑:,&,、,|,等。,3.,流程控制,ifelse,switch,语句,for,循环,while,循环,4.,函数,function,
展开阅读全文